There's another rock pool there aside from Magpupungko. It's quite hidden and only the locals know where it is. There is a far more epic rock formation in an island further north called Suluan island. The views of the cliff there are breath-taking.

Hey Gabriel, you might want to check out Siquijor. It's another beautiful island but not as touristy as Siargao. There are many lovely beaches there too. Most beaches are pretty quiet.
